CPU Processing Unit The Brains Of Your Computer

by ADMIN 48 views

Understanding the core components of a computer is essential for anyone looking to deepen their knowledge of technology. When discussing the parts of a computer that handle processing inputs and outputs, the Central Processing Unit (CPU) emerges as the primary component. In this comprehensive discussion, we will delve into the critical functions of the CPU, how it interacts with other parts of the computer, and why it is considered the brain of the system. We will also address the other options provided—mouse, monitor, and tower—explaining their roles and why they do not serve as the main processing unit.

What is a CPU and Why Is It So Important?

At the heart of every computer lies the CPU, often referred to as the central processing unit. This intricate piece of hardware is the primary engine that drives the computer's operations, analogous to the brain in the human body. The CPU is responsible for executing instructions, performing calculations, and managing the flow of data across the system. Without a functioning CPU, a computer would be unable to perform even the most basic tasks. The CPU's importance stems from its ability to interpret and execute instructions provided by both the user and the software. These instructions can range from simple operations like opening a file to complex tasks like rendering a 3D model. The CPU fetches instructions from memory, decodes them, and then executes the necessary actions. This continuous cycle of fetching, decoding, and executing is the fundamental process that allows a computer to function. Modern CPUs are composed of millions or even billions of transistors etched onto a small silicon chip. These transistors act as switches that control the flow of electrical signals, enabling the CPU to perform calculations and manipulate data. The speed and efficiency of a CPU are determined by several factors, including the clock speed (measured in GHz), the number of cores, and the cache memory. A higher clock speed generally indicates a faster CPU, while multiple cores allow the CPU to handle multiple tasks simultaneously. Cache memory is a small, fast memory that stores frequently accessed data, reducing the time it takes for the CPU to retrieve information. In summary, the CPU is the critical component that processes all inputs and outputs in a computer. Its ability to execute instructions, perform calculations, and manage data flow makes it indispensable for the functioning of any computer system.

The Role of the CPU in Processing Inputs

The CPU plays a pivotal role in processing inputs within a computer system. When you interact with a computer, whether by typing on the keyboard, clicking the mouse, or speaking into a microphone, the CPU is responsible for interpreting these actions and translating them into commands the computer can understand. Input devices such as keyboards, mice, and microphones send signals to the computer, which are then received by the input controllers. These controllers convert the signals into a format that the CPU can process. The CPU then takes this data and uses it to perform various tasks, such as updating the display, opening applications, or executing commands. The process begins when an input device sends a signal to the computer. For example, when you press a key on the keyboard, an electrical signal is sent to the keyboard controller, which then transmits this signal to the CPU. The CPU identifies the key that was pressed and initiates the corresponding action, such as displaying the character on the screen. Similarly, when you move the mouse, the mouse controller sends signals to the CPU indicating the direction and distance of the movement. The CPU uses this information to update the position of the cursor on the screen. In the case of audio input from a microphone, the analog sound waves are converted into digital signals by the sound card. These digital signals are then sent to the CPU, which can process them for various purposes, such as recording audio or performing voice recognition. The CPU’s ability to process inputs efficiently is crucial for a responsive and user-friendly computing experience. A faster CPU can handle input signals more quickly, reducing latency and ensuring that the computer responds promptly to user actions. This is particularly important for tasks that require real-time input processing, such as gaming or video editing. Moreover, the CPU’s interaction with input devices is not limited to simple actions like typing or clicking. It also involves more complex processes, such as interpreting gestures from touchscreens or processing data from sensors. The CPU must be capable of handling a wide range of input types and formats to ensure that the computer can interact effectively with the user and the environment. In conclusion, the CPU is the central processing unit for managing and interpreting inputs in a computer system. Its ability to quickly and accurately process input signals is essential for the overall performance and usability of the computer.

The CPU's Function in Processing Outputs

When it comes to processing outputs, the CPU is equally vital. Output devices, such as monitors, printers, and speakers, display or produce the results of the computer's processing. The CPU is responsible for generating the data that these devices use to create the output. This involves a complex series of operations that ensure the information is presented correctly and efficiently. The CPU processes data and sends instructions to the output controllers, which then translate these instructions into signals that the output devices can understand. For example, when the computer needs to display an image on the monitor, the CPU calculates the color and position of each pixel. This data is then sent to the graphics card, which acts as an output controller, and the graphics card converts the data into signals that the monitor can display. Similarly, when the computer needs to print a document, the CPU formats the document and sends it to the printer controller. The printer controller then interprets this data and controls the printer's mechanisms to produce the printed output. Audio output works in a similar way. The CPU processes the audio data and sends it to the sound card, which acts as an output controller for audio devices. The sound card converts the digital audio data into analog signals that can be played through speakers or headphones. The efficiency of the CPU in processing outputs directly affects the quality and speed of the output. A faster CPU can generate output data more quickly, resulting in smoother graphics, faster printing, and higher-quality audio. This is particularly important for tasks that require high-performance output processing, such as video editing, gaming, and multimedia applications. Furthermore, the CPU plays a crucial role in managing multiple output devices simultaneously. It ensures that each device receives the correct data at the right time, preventing conflicts and ensuring that the output is synchronized. This requires careful coordination and resource management by the CPU. In summary, the CPU is the primary component responsible for processing outputs in a computer system. Its ability to generate and manage output data efficiently is essential for the computer to effectively communicate information to the user. The CPU’s role in output processing is as crucial as its role in input processing, making it the true brain of the computer.

Why the Mouse, Monitor, and Tower Are Not the Main Processing Units

While the CPU is the primary processing unit, other components like the mouse, monitor, and tower play distinct roles in the computer system. Understanding their functions helps clarify why they are not considered the main processing units. The mouse is an input device that allows users to interact with the computer by controlling the cursor on the screen. It sends signals to the computer, which are then processed by the CPU to perform actions such as clicking, dragging, and scrolling. The mouse itself does not perform any processing; it simply provides input data. The monitor is an output device that displays visual information to the user. It receives signals from the graphics card, which in turn receives instructions from the CPU. The monitor's role is to present the processed data visually, but it does not process any data itself. It is essentially a display screen that shows the output generated by the CPU and other components. The tower, often referred to as the system unit or computer case, is the enclosure that houses the main components of the computer, including the CPU, motherboard, memory, and storage devices. The tower provides physical protection and organization for these components, but it does not perform any processing itself. It is a container rather than a processor. To further illustrate, consider an analogy of a human body. The CPU is like the brain, processing information and making decisions. The mouse is like a hand, providing input. The monitor is like the eyes, displaying output. The tower is like the skull, protecting the brain and other organs. Each component has a crucial role, but only the CPU performs the actual processing. In summary, the mouse, monitor, and tower are essential parts of a computer system, but they do not function as the main processing unit. The mouse provides input, the monitor displays output, and the tower houses the components. The CPU is the sole component responsible for processing data and executing instructions, making it the core of the computer's operations. This distinction is crucial for understanding the architecture and functionality of a computer system.

Conclusion

In conclusion, the part of the computer that processes all the inputs and outputs is the Central Processing Unit (CPU). The CPU is the core component responsible for executing instructions, performing calculations, and managing the flow of data. It acts as the brain of the computer, interpreting input signals and generating output data. While the mouse, monitor, and tower are essential parts of a computer system, they do not perform the primary processing functions. The mouse provides input, the monitor displays output, and the tower houses the components. Understanding the distinct roles of each component helps to appreciate the complex interplay that enables a computer to function effectively. The CPU's ability to process inputs and outputs efficiently is fundamental to the performance and usability of any computer, making it the most critical element in the system.